Output ca04c63245e05488a1c006c25d0f871bf0106129f27d4b63a043b65516588316:14

value
175021047
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e40ed341c9972a755079e3adfada545e8db2ccbc OP_EQUAL
address
MUh24EzW29tipnyxLLRiezXcepaWsGy2N1
transaction
ca04c63245e05488a1c006c25d0f871bf0106129f27d4b63a043b65516588316
spent
true